What are web security headers and why are they important?
Web security headers are HTTP response headers that help protect your website from various attacks. They instruct the browser on how to behave when handling your site.
Can you give me examples of common web security headers?
Sure! Some common web security headers include Content-Security-Policy (CSP), X-Content-Type-Options, and X-Frame-Options.
How does the Content-Security-Policy header work?
CSP allows you to specify which content sources are trusted, helping to prevent cross-site scripting (XSS) attacks by blocking unauthorized scripts.
What happens if I don't use these headers?
Without these headers, your site may be more vulnerable to attacks like XSS, clickjacking, and data injection, potentially compromising user data.
